10 // This file implements some loop unrolling utilities. It does not define any
11 // actual pass or policy, but provides a single function to perform loop
14 // It works best when loops have been canonicalized by the -indvars pass,
15 // allowing it to determine the trip counts of loops easily.
17 // The process of unrolling can produce extraneous basic blocks linked with
18 // unconditional branches. This will be corrected in the future.

50 /// FoldBlockIntoPredecessor - Folds a basic block into its predecessor if it
51 /// only has one predecessor, and that predecessor only has one successor.
52 /// The LoopInfo Analysis that is passed will be kept consistent.
53 /// Returns the new combined block.
54 static BasicBlock *FoldBlockIntoPredecessor(BasicBlock *BB, LoopInfo* LI) {
55 // Merge basic blocks into their predecessor if there is only one distinct
56 // pred, and if there is only one distinct successor of the predecessor, and
57 // if there are no PHI nodes.
58 BasicBlock *OnlyPred = BB->getSinglePredecessor();
59 if (!OnlyPred) return 0;
61 if (OnlyPred->getTerminator()->getNumSuccessors() != 1)
64 DOUT << "Merging: " << *BB << "into: " << *OnlyPred;
66 // Resolve any PHI nodes at the start of the block. They are all
67 // guaranteed to have exactly one entry if they exist, unless there are
68 // multiple duplicate (but guaranteed to be equal) entries for the
69 // incoming edges. This occurs when there are multiple edges from
70 // OnlyPred to OnlySucc.
72 while (PHINode *PN = dyn_cast<PHINode>(&BB->front())) {
73 PN->replaceAllUsesWith(PN->getIncomingValue(0));
74 BB->getInstList().pop_front(); // Delete the phi node...
77 // Delete the unconditional branch from the predecessor...
78 OnlyPred->getInstList().pop_back();
80 // Move all definitions in the successor to the predecessor...
81 OnlyPred->getInstList().splice(OnlyPred->end(), BB->getInstList());
83 // Make all PHI nodes that referred to BB now refer to Pred as their
85 BB->replaceAllUsesWith(OnlyPred);
87 std::string OldName = BB->getName();
89 // Erase basic block from the function...
91 BB->eraseFromParent();
93 // Inherit predecessor's name if it exists...
94 if (!OldName.empty() && !OnlyPred->hasName())
95 OnlyPred->setName(OldName);
100 /// Unroll the given loop by Count. The loop must be in LCSSA form. Returns true
101 /// if unrolling was succesful, or false if the loop was unmodified. Unrolling
102 /// can only fail when the loop's latch block is not terminated by a conditional
103 /// branch instruction. However, if the trip count (and multiple) are not known,
104 /// loop unrolling will mostly produce more code that is no faster.
106 /// The LoopInfo Analysis that is passed will be kept consistent.
108 /// If a LoopPassManager is passed in, and the loop is fully removed, it will be
109 /// removed from the LoopPassManager as well. LPM can also be NULL.
